Output eca2108709526c57e744d8260c3b3452f5efa7a3b2a6a2bfe2e82dce9349292e:144

value
98025
script pubkey
OP_0 OP_PUSHBYTES_32 6065ee72e7e671940a641bc23e60a70a6d07c074b32e6f89760c5fbcf3db3352
address
bc1qvpj7uuh8uecegznyr0pruc98pfks0sr5kvhxlztkp30meu7mxdfqrd6e40
transaction
eca2108709526c57e744d8260c3b3452f5efa7a3b2a6a2bfe2e82dce9349292e
spent
true